Spin Pay Overview
Spin Pay is a mobile payments platform that caters to businesses in the retail, hospitality, and gaming industries. The platform allows users to make payments using just their mobile number and PIN, without the need for physical cash or cards. Spin Pay's main selling point is its convenience, but it also claims to be secure and user-friendly.
- Founded: 2019
- Headquarters: London, England
- Supported currencies: GBP, EUR, USD
- Transaction fees: Varies depending on the casino and the transaction amount
- Transaction speed: Instant
One of the unique features of Spin Pay is that it uses proprietary technology to ensure that transactions are fast and secure. According to the company's website, all transactions are encrypted and processed in real-time, reducing the risk of fraud and chargebacks. Spin Pay also claims to have a 99.99% uptime, ensuring that users can make transactions at any time of the day.
Using Spin Pay as a Casino Deposit Method
Spin Pay has partnered with several online casinos to facilitate deposits and withdrawals. To use the platform as a casino deposit method, you'll need to sign up for a Spin Pay account and link it to your casino account. Here's how the process works:
- Log in to your casino account and navigate to the deposit section
- Choose Spin Pay as your preferred deposit method
- Enter the amount you wish to deposit and provide your mobile number
- Once the transaction is processed, you'll receive an SMS with a code
- Enter the code on the casino website to complete the transaction
The entire process should take less than a minute, and the funds will be available in your casino account instantly. However, keep in mind that Spin Pay charges transaction fees that vary depending on the casino and the amount of the transaction. So be sure to check the fees before making a deposit.
Using Spin Pay as a Casino Withdrawal Method
If you're lucky enough to win big at the casino, you'll want to withdraw your winnings quickly and easily. Spin Pay is available as a withdrawal method at some casinos, although it's not as widely supported as other payment processors like PayPal or Skrill. If your casino supports Spin Pay withdrawals, here's how the process works:
- Log in to your casino account and navigate to the withdrawal section
- Choose Spin Pay as your preferred withdrawal method
- Enter the amount you wish to withdraw and provide your mobile number
- Once the transaction is processed, you'll receive an SMS with a code
- Enter the code on the casino website to complete the transaction
- The funds should be available in your Spin Pay account within minutes
It's worth noting that some casinos may require additional verification before allowing users to withdraw funds via Spin Pay. This is to prevent fraud and ensure that the funds are being sent to the correct person. So be prepared to provide additional documentation if requested.
Pros and Cons of Using Spin Pay
Like any payment processor, Spin Pay has its strengths and weaknesses. Here are some of the pros and cons of using Spin Pay as a casino deposit and withdrawal method:
- Pros:
- Fast and secure transactions
- High uptime and availability
- Easy to set up and use
- Convenient mobile payments
- Cons:
- Transaction fees can be high
- Not as widely supported as other payment processors
- Withdrawals may require additional verification
- Not available in all countries
